Subject: Pebblecast sidecar rollout tonight

Hey on-call — heads up that we're shipping the new Pebblecast metrics-aggregation sidecar to the staging fleet around 22:00. Flush intervals dropped from 60s to 15s, so expect a brief spike in scrape volume before the buffers settle. If the aggregator starts dropping batches, just roll back via the usual deploy script; no heroics needed. Page Marisol only if rollback fails twice. The exact build we're promoting is identified below.

session token of kahog-bahif = htk9_f63daec35

Vendor note: Ospreyline Health — reminder job

Ospreyline runs the appointment reminder job for the Marwick Street clinic. Nightly export goes out at 02:00; reminders send at 08:00. We own the export; they own delivery. Do not change send windows without their sign-off. Contract is reviewed each October. For failed sends, schedule changes, or data format questions, write to their operations desk.

escalation mailbox, kaweg-kahif: druwyn.sordor@nelvroworks.corp

### Taming Bellowtail's log firehose

Bellowtail logs way too much, so we sample debug lines at 2% through the Quietspan relay and keep everything at warn and above. Tune `QS_SAMPLE_PCT` if you must, but ping the pipeline folks first. The relay won't accept batches without its auth secret, set on the line below.

env line for fajop-taguf: VAULT_KEY20=82a8caa7b14c704c3638

## Payroll export change: Ledgerwren v3

As of the next release, Ledgerwren emits payroll exports in the v3 columnar format. Plugin authors must update parsers before the cutover; v2 files stop generating entirely. Field order is now fixed and amounts are minor-units integers.

Test against the staging exporter first. The exporter's behaviour is governed by the configuration below, which your plugin should treat as read-only:

config for bahop-baduf:
[kasion]
team = lamath
access_code = ac_d807e5
host = kasion.paliqcloud.corp
port = 4000
owner = julix.tamvan
peer = frair.qorvelsoft.local